Delphine and Carole Trailer

Delphine and Carole Trailer (2020)

14 January 2020 Factual 71 mins

In the 70s, actress Delphine Seyrig and director Carole Roussopoulos, both militant feminists, were the pioneers of video activism in France. They documented the demonstrations of French feminists and used the new technologies to counter the poor representation of women in the public media.
